2019 Tokaj Furmint 80%, Hárslevelű 20%

Tr Wines Dry is a delightful white wine crafted from a blend of eighty percent Furmint and twenty percent Hárslevelű, showcasing the best characteristics of the renowned Tokaj region. The 2019 vintage presents a medium-bodied profile with bright acidity that lends the wine a refreshing quality, making it an essential companion for various culinary pairings. The fruit intensity is prominent, featuring notes of zesty citrus and stone fruit, while the dryness enhances its crispness, allowing for a clean finish. This wine is an excellent representation of Tokaj's winemaking heritage, reflecting both the purity of its varietals and the region's unique terroir.

Hungary is an under-the-radar wine destination that produces a wide variety of hugely promising wines. Hungarian wine is nothing new: progressive, quality-focused winemaking has been taking place here since the days of the Roman Empire. Set back by Soviet-era state monopoly, Hungary's winemaking is back on track and continues to evolve, combining tradition with modernity. The result? Some truly unique wines made from indigenous varietals like Kadarka, Portugieser and Kékfrankos (reds), and Furmint, Ezerjó and Hárslevelű (whites). Bull's Blood (Egri Bikavér) is Hungary's most traditionally famous red, while sumptuously sweet Tokaji is the country's best-known wine export and was once considered the gold standard for dessert wine.
